In situ-based assessment of soil liquefaction potential–Case study of an earth dam in Tunisia

Ikram GUETTAYA,Mohamed Ridha EL OUNI

Frontiers of Structural and Civil Engineering 2014, Volume 8, Issue 4,   Pages 456-461 doi: 10.1007/s11709-014-0259-5

Abstract: The present paper examines the evaluation of liquefaction potential of an earth dam foundation in Tunisia. The assessment of soil liquefaction was made using deterministic and probabilistic simplified procedures developed from several case histories. The data collected from the field investigation performed before and after the vibrocompaction are analyzed and the results are reported. The obtained results show that after vibrocompaction, a significant improvement of the soil resistance reduces the liquefaction potential of the sandy foundation. Indeed, in the untreated layers, the factor of safety drops below 1 which means that the soil is susceptible for liquefaction. However, in the compacted horizons, the values of exceed the unit which justifies the absence of liquefaction hazard of the foundation.

Review of research and development of computer-aided Kansei Engineering

Li LIN, Chengqi XUE

Frontiers of Mechanical Engineering 2009, Volume 4, Issue 2,   Pages 125-128 doi: 10.1007/s11465-009-0023-z

Abstract: Kansei Engineering is an important research approach and has become the hotspot of research in design fields. The concept of Kansei Engineering is introduced based on the investigation of related literatures. The working process and the key technology of computer-aided Kansei Engineering systems are discussed. Finally, the development trend of Kansei Engineering is outlined according to the development of computer and networking technology.
